Frank Yturria
United States
*50 free lookup(s) per month.
No credit card required.
Frank Yturria’s Email frank@yturria.com
Social Media
Frank Yturria’s Location United States
Frank Yturria’s Current Industry
No Employment History Available
Frank Yturria’s Prior Industry No Previous Work History Found
Not the Frank Yturria you were looking for?
Find accurate emails & phone numbers for over 700M professionals.
Work Experience
No Work Experience Available